MVR 11 million and USD 43,000 have been raised from the Maldivians with Ceylon telethon organized by some media outlets.
According to the Public Service Media (PSM), MVR 11.4 million or 209.5 million Sri Lankan Rupees and USD 43,000 or 13.2 million Sri Lankan Rupees were raised in the event. The total figure is 222 million Sri Lankan Rupees.
The Maldives Police Service provided MVR 2.4 million while the Maldives National Defence Force (MNDF) donated MVR 1 million.
The death toll in Sri Lanka has now reached 390 as the country continues rescue operations in the aftermath of Cyclone Ditwah. Around 352 people are still missing and 204,000 people were displaced, affecting more than one million people.
Some major businesses in the Maldives have also pledged assistance to the neighbouring country. Sun Siyam Group donated USD 200,000 or 61.8 million Sri Lankan Rupees. The group operates a resort in Sri Lanka.
The Villa Group donated USD 100,000 or 30 million Sri Lankan Rupees. Alia Investments donated USD 20,000 (6 million LKR) and Crown & Champa donated USD 10,000 (3 million LKR).
